I nitial consultation and patient education are essential components of a clinic visit; however, they require a significant portion of time from both surgeon and patient.Effective informed consent provides patients with more realistic expectations, increases cooperation and results in higher satisfaction (1-4).In comparison, poor clinician communication and inadequate understanding of possible risks are common reasons for patients to seek legal action (5).Ideally, the education process allows adequate time for patients to receive ample information, and for their questions to be answered satisfactorily.However a considerable amount of time is required for sufficiently comprehensive informed consent discussions, and generally comes at the expense increased clinic wait times (6).Worse yet, despite education through the traditional consultation model, patients are often unable to recall the specific risks that are discussed with their surgeon (7-9).Shared medical appointments (SMAs, also known as 'group visits' or 'group consultations') provide an alternative format to individual consultation for patient education.This model can increase the length of time patients receive education about their procedure, and they are also able to discuss the procedure with others who are undergoing the same surgery.The additional benefit is that the total time to see the same number of patients is reduced compared with multiple individual appointments, which results in improved clinic flow and increased access for patients (10-13).Despite provider concerns of patients' reluctance and potential privacy issues, patients consistently report high levels of satisfaction and willingness to participate in future AL Wong, J Martin, MJ Wong, M Bezuhly, D Tang.Shared medical appointments as a new model for carpal tunnel surgery consultation: A randomized clinical trial.Plast Surg 2016;24(2):107-112.BAckgrounD: In chronic disease management, shared medical appointments have been shown to improve clinic access, productivity and patient education.However, adoption of this model in surgical consultation is limited, and its effect on surgical patients' satisfaction, comfort and surgical risk recall is unknown.oBJecTive: To determine whether shared medical appointments could be applied to carpal tunnel surgery consultation while being equally effective as individual consultation for risk recall, patient comfort and satisfaction.MeThoDS: A prospective randomized trial involving 80 patients referred for carpal tunnel release consultation, in which patients were assigned to an educational discussion individually or as part of a shared appointment, was conducted.In a blinded fashion, patients were contacted preoperatively to assess their risk recall and postoperatively to rate their overall satisfaction, comfort and satisfaction with the surgeon.reSuLTS: Patient demographics were equal.Surgical risk recall was equivalent between shared and individual consults (2.06±1.15versus 1.64±1.04;P=0.11).More participants in the shared appointments condition remembered the specific risks of infection (61.1% versus 33.3%; P=0.020) and bleeding (30.6% versus 10.3%; P=0.028).There was no difference in overall satisfaction (8.70 versus 8.88; P=0.75), satisfaction with the surgeon (8.05 versus 8.13; P=0.92) or overall comfort (8.80 versus 8.31; P=0.46).DiScuSSion: Shared medical appointments for carpal tunnel surgery consultation were equivalent to individual consultation in terms of surgical risk recall, patient satisfaction and comfort.concLuSion: These results support the use of shared appointments for large-volume, low-variation surgery.
